详细解释:


meter

n.(名词)


The measured arrangement of words in poetry, as by accentual rhythm, syllabic quantity, or the number of syllables in a line.
韵律:诗歌中字词的有格律的排列,如重音的韵律,音节的数量或一行内音节的总数
A particular arrangement of words in poetry, such as iambic pentameter, determined by the kind and number of metrical units in a line.
格律:诗歌中字词的特定安排,由一行诗中韵律单位的类型和数量而定,如抑扬格五音步诗行
The rhythmic pattern of a stanza, determined by the kind and number of lines.
韵律:一个诗节的韵律格式,由诗节中诗行的类型和数量而定
Music
【音乐】
Division into measures or bars.
节拍:将音乐分成拍子和小节的分切
A specific rhythm determined by the number of beats and the time value assigned to each note in a measure.See Synonyms at rhythm
节奏:某种特定的音乐节奏,由一拍中每个音符所占的敲击数量和其音值而决定参见 rhythm

meter
meter 2

n.Abbr. m(名词)缩写 m
The international standard unit of length, approximately equivalent to 39.37 inches. It was redefined in 983 as the distance traveled by light in a vacuum in /299,792,458 of a second.See table at measurement
米:长度的国际标准单位,约相当于39.37英寸,在983年被重新定义为光在真空中/299,792,458秒内所经过的距离参见 measurement

来源:
French mètre
法语 mètre
from Greek metron [measure] * see mô- 2
源自 希腊语 metron [测量] *参见 mô- 2


meter
meter 3

n.(名词)
Any of various devices designed to measure time, distance, speed, or intensity or indicate and record or regulate the amount or volume, as of the flow of a gas or an electric current.
计,仪,表:多种仪器之一,其设计目的为测量时间、距离、速度或强度或显示、记录或控制数量或流量,如控制气体流量或电流
A postage meter.
邮资机
A parking meter.
停车计时器,停车收费器
v.tr.(及物动词)
me.tered,me.ter.ing,me.ters
To measure with a meter:
用计,仪表计量:
例句:
meter a flow of water.
计量水流

To supply in a measured or regulated amount:
定量供应:以确定的或规定的数量供应:
例句:
metered the allotted gasoline to each vehicle.
将汽油定量供应给每个车辆

To imprint with postage or other revenue stamps by means of a postage meter or similar device:
盖邮资已付戳记:用邮资机或其它相似仪器来盖邮资或其它税收已付戳记:
例句:
metering bulk mail.
用邮资机在大宗邮件上打戳记

To provide with a parking meter or parking meters:
装汽车停放收费计:装有一个或多个汽车停放计时计,收费计:
例句:
meter parking spaces.
给停车处装汽车停放收费计
